  • Avery became a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ER
    Of course, even the most gorgeous office space is only as valuable as the people that work within it. Here, too, we completed some wonderful ‘upgrades.’ Soon after taking on a new role as Investment Advisor at the firm, Avery became a CFP® professional—a certification often considered the ‘gold standard’ for financial planners. As a CERTIFIED FINANCIAL PLANNER, Avery has completed rigorous coursework and examinations with a focus on ethics and the full spectrum of financial planning topics, including retirement planning, investing, insurance, income tax, and estate planning. While he added some impressive initials after his title, what matters most is a new depth of knowledge and insights contributes to every client conversation.

  • We were named one of America’s Top RIAs
    Such growth and momentum paved the way for new accolades that we are incredibly honored to have received. For the first time in our history, in August, Leisure Capital was ranked among the nation’s top RIAs (Registered Investment Advisors) in the category of ‘$500 million to <$1 billion’ in assets under management. The recognition was especially notable as, unlike many other firms, our growth has been 100% organic (in other words, we did not acquire another firm to extend our assets) and was achieved with an uncompromising focus on our clients.
